About this role

You will provide expert level hands on Flutter design and development across multiple systems in the Digital Engineering area with specific responsibility to ensure that solutions are designed to meet the business and customer needs, matching expectations for quality and reliability.

You will participate in the delivery and implementation of both in-house and external solutions via Agile delivery to ensure solutions are compliant with the design and development standards and are fit-for-purpose.

Your responsibility will be to mentor a team of developers, support the achievement of team service level targets by owning the completion of all assigned work requests, including testing, quality checking and delivering all assigned tasks within the agreed time-scales.

You will maximise the business' potential of BT/EE apps and sites as the most efficient sales and service channel. This will be demonstrated through efficiency and quality of coding and in harnessing new internet and app technologies. You will contribute to transforming our working culture and digital presence using agile ways of working.

You'll have the following responsibilities

  • Write code using Flutter framework from an approved requirement and design in accordance with the expected delivery timeframe and associated quality standards
  • Write unit tests and other automated tests
  • Peer review software written by team members
  • Work collaboratively with the Accessibility Team to ensure that solutions are compliant with WCAG at level AA, as a minimum and ensuring coding standards and compliant development practices are all followed, including regular performance reviews and feedback to your Engineering Manager
  • Contribute to ceremonies (stand-up, sprint planning, demo, retrospective)
  • Lead the technical direction and strategy for products and services you will support
  • Single point of contact for discussion around design and architecture with the designers and architects
  • Coaching and mentoring members of the team
  • Investigation and resolution of production incidents
  • Deliver tooling improvements for the delivery pipeline
  • Technical design of solutions to business requirements
  • Engage/influence the roadmap of our vendors’ products
  • Contribute to internal and external conferences/meetups

You'll have the following skills & experience

  • 2+ years commercial knowledge/experience of building Flutter apps and Dart
  • 4+ years prior experience of iOS, Swift/Objective C and/or Android, Java/Kotlin native app development
  • 2 years’ experience in leading technical development teams and driving software delivery improvements
  • Proven experience with and demonstrable understanding of WCAG 2.0 AA compliance and WAI-ARIA
  • Front End Framework design experience
  • Strong experience with JavaScript, HTML and CSS as well as developing RESTful services
  • Software design and development experience of integration with web services
  • Experience of working within a true ‘DevOps’ environment, involving automated testing and CI/CD practices using tools such as Jira, Confluence, Bitbucket/Gitlab
  • Have a good knowledge of unit testing frameworks and supporting technologies
  • Analytical and problem-solving skills to engineer efficient and maintainable solutions to business requirements
  • Good communication skills - written and verbal, especially the ability to communicate complicated technical requirements to the business stakeholders and project teams in non-technical language
  • Good level of knowledge/experience of Agile software development and supporting best practices: TDD, Pair Programming etc
  • Excellent interpersonal and teamworking skills
  • Ability to contribute to ongoing process improvement activities in the team and look for ways to make a difference
  • Confidence to challenge and support decisions and requirements
